JavaScriptでMySQLデータベースに接続する方法


JavaScriptを使用してMySQLデータベースに接続する方法を説明します。以下のステップに従ってください。

ステップ1: MySQLモジュールのインストール まず、Node.jsプロジェクトにMySQLモジュールをインストールする必要があります。以下のコマンドを使用してインストールします。

npm install mysql

ステップ2: 接続の確立 次に、MySQLデータベースに接続するための接続オブジェクトを作成します。以下のコード例を参考にしてください。

const mysql = require('mysql');
const connection = mysql.createConnection({
  host: 'localhost',
  user: 'ユーザー名',
  password: 'パスワード',
  database: 'データベース名'
});
connection.connect((err) => {
  if (err) {
    console.error('データベースへの接続に失敗しました:', err);
    return;
  }
  console.log('データベースに接続されました!');
});

localhostを適切なホスト名、ユーザー名パスワードを適切な認証情報、データベース名を適切なデータベース名に置き換えてください。

ステップ3: クエリの実行 接続が確立されたら、クエリを実行することができます。以下のコード例を参考にしてください。

const query = 'SELECT * FROM テーブル名';
connection.query(query, (err, results) => {
  if (err) {
    console.error('クエリの実行に失敗しました:', err);
    return;
  }
  console.log('結果:', results);
});

テーブル名を適切なテーブル名に置き換えてください。

ステップ4: 接続の終了 作業が完了したら、接続を終了する必要があります。以下のコードを使用して接続を終了します。

connection.end((err) => {
  if (err) {
    console.error('接続の終了に失敗しました:', err);
    return;
  }
  console.log('接続が正常に終了しました。');
});

これでJavaScriptでMySQLデータベースに接続し、クエリを実行するための基本的な手順がわかりました。必要に応じて、これらのステップをカスタマイズしてください。